Abstract

Provided are a quality inspection method and a quality inspection system for unvulcanized rubber material. A final dielectric constant measurement device detects the dielectric constant of a final rubber material in which a compounding agent of predetermined type is mixed with unvulcanized rubber, and a calculator calculates a compounding ratio of the compounding agent to the final rubber material based on the detected dielectric constant, determines whether or not the calculated compounding ratio is in a preset compounding reference range, displays a determination result on a monitor, and adjusts a ratio of the compounding agent fed into an extruder to the unvulcanized rubber such that the calculated compounding ratio is within the compounding reference range.

Claims (19)

1. A production method for producing a final rubber material, the method comprising:

feeding a primary rubber material that is a mixture of unvulcanized rubber and an unvulcanizing compounding agent of predetermined type, and a vulcanizing compounding agent of predetermined type into an extruder;

mixing the primary rubber material and the vulcanizing compounding agent in the extruder to continuously produce a final rubber material;

calculating a compounding ratio of the vulcanizing compounding agent to the final rubber material by a final calculator based on a dielectric constant of the final rubber material extruded from the extruder; and

adjusting a ratio of the vulcanizing compounding agent fed to the extruder to the unvulcanized rubber such that the calculated compounding ratio is within a preset vulcanizing compounding reference range.

2. The production method according to claim 1 , further comprising:

dividing the final rubber material into multiple segments in a plan view and detecting the dielectric constant for each of the segments;

calculating a degree of dispersion of the vulcanizing compounding agent in the final rubber material by the final calculator based on a magnitude of a variation in the detected dielectric constants in the segments; and

determining whether or not the calculated degree of dispersion of the vulcanizing compounding agent is within a preset vulcanizing dispersion reference range.

3. The production method according to claim 2 , further comprising:

categorizing the segments into a plurality of ranks by the final calculator based on a magnitude of the dielectric constants of the segments, and displaying the segments on a final monitor such that the respective categorized ranks are distinguishable.

4. The production method according to claim 1 , further comprising:

feeding the unvulcanized rubber and the unvulcanizing compounding agent into a kneading means other than the extruder and performing mixing to continuously produce primary rubber material;

calculating a compounding ratio of the unvulcanizing compounding agent to the primary rubber material by a primary calculator based on a dielectric constant of the primary rubber material; and

adjusting a ratio of the unvulcanizing compounding agent fed to the kneading means to the unvulcanized rubber such that the calculated compounding ratio of the unvulcanizing compounding agent is within a preset unvulcanizing compounded reference range.

5. The production method according to claim 3 , further comprising:

feeding the unvulcanized rubber and the unvulcanizing compounding agent into a kneading means other than the extruder and performing mixing to continuously produce primary rubber material;

calculating the compounding ratio of the unvulcanizing compounding agent to the primary rubber material by a primary calculator based on a dielectric constant of the primary rubber material; and

adjusting a ratio of the unvulcanizing agent fed to the kneading means to the unvulcanized rubber such that the calculated compounding ratio of the unvulcanizing compounding agent is within a present unvulcanizing compounded reference range.
